    Carb Control
    The number of carbs you need to stay lean is considerably more than the amount you should consume to get lean. Cutting carbs helps you reduce body fat, but it also impacts your ability to increase muscle mass. If you’re already lean—and you want to stay that way—but your goal is to add muscle mass, try the following: Take in about 2 grams of carbs for every pound of body weight each day.     Big Ramy On His Bodybuilding Idols, Controlling Anxiety, & More!
    QUESTION Describe a typical dinner. What’s on your plate? ANSWER "My typical dinner during contest prep is basic: fish and broccoli, with no carbs." QUESTION What bodybuilders do you admire? ANSWER "My idols are Ronnie Coleman and Victor Martinez." QUESTION How do you manage pre-contest anxiety? ANSWER "I pray to control my anxiety." QUESTION Does natural talent trump hard work? ANSWER "You need both. And you need to love what you do."
